Abstract

The utility model relates to an extensible automatic pencil, comprising a pencil shell, a pencil lead clamping component, a pencil lead, a lead storing pipe for containing the pencil lead, a pencil lead axial feed mechanism and a pencil lead backstop mechanism, wherein the pencil lead clamping component is arranged at a pencil tip part and is provided with a lead outlet hole. The utility model is characterized in that the pencil lead is composed of a plurality of detachable pencil lead segments with one subulate end. The pencil lead of the extensible automatic pencil is composed of a plurality of same pencil lead segments, and each pencil lead segment is a cylinder with a subulate front segment, so the pencil lead does not need nibbing after the pencil lead is changed.
